Q: Is 995,178 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 995,178 is a composite number.

Why is 995,178 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 995,178 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 47 94 141 282 3,529 7,058 10,587 21,174 165,863 331,726 497,589 and 995,178, with no remainder.

Since 995,178 cannot be divided by just 1 and 995,178, it is a composite number.
